繁体   English   中英

如何使用 Python 在不解压(压缩格式)的情况下读取 zip 文件内容

[英]How to read zip file content without unzipping (in compressed format) using Python

我必须将 zip 文件发布到服务器。 这包括读取文件和上传。

zfile=zipfile.ZipFile(x,"r")
data = zfile.read()
zfile.close()

这将不起作用,因为read()需要一个额外的参数文件名来解压缩。

您可以忽略文件是 ZIP 文件这一事实,并像打开任何文件一样打开它:

with open(x, "rb") as zfile:
    data = zfile.read()

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M